The WALTER ADMT160608L-F56 WSP45G is a premium parallelogram (ADMT) milling insert designed for demanding applications. Coated with Tiger·tec® Gold, it delivers outstanding wear resistance, heat protection, and durability. The insert is optimized for ISO P, M, and S materials, making it a versatile choice for steel, stainless steel, and high-temperature alloys.
Grade & Coating: WSP45G Technology
- **PVD multi-layer coating**: TiAlN / Al₂O₃ / ZrN for excellent thermal and wear resistance.
- **Heat protection**: Al₂O₃ crystallized layer shields the TiAlN under-layer during high-temperature cutting.
- **Wear visibility**: Gold-colored ZrN top layer helps you easily spot wear and fully use each edge.
- **Material versatility**: Suitable for ISO P (steel), M (stainless), and S (superalloys) applications.
Technical Data
| Parameter | Specification |
|---|---|
| Insert Style | ADMT (parallelogram) |
| Size Code | 160608 |
| Chip Breaker | F56 (universal) |
| Grade | WSP45G / Tiger·tec® Gold |
| Cutting Hand | Left (L) |
| Corner Radius | 0.8 mm |
| Thickness | ~6.15 mm |
| Rake / Relief Angle | Positive, 16° chip-angle, 15° clearance |
| Edge Length / Width | 17.5 mm edge, 10.8 mm width |
| Number of Cutting Edges | 2 per insert |
| Package | 10 inserts / box |
Recommended Applications
Ideal for medium-duty milling in steel, stainless steel, and high-temperature alloys. Use it for shoulder milling, slotting, face milling and general milling tasks, especially in production environments that demand both performance and reliability.

We offer optimized CVD and PVD multi-layer coatings for different ISO material groups:
- For Carbon/Alloy Steel (ISO P): Choose our thick multi-layer CVD coated grades (e.g., Al2O3 + TiN). They provide exceptional crater wear resistance and thermal barriers during high-speed dry or wet roughing.
- For Stainless Steel (ISO M): Choose our nano-structured PVD coated grades with sharp, positive chipbreakers (like -TM or -MA). This combination prevents work hardening and effectively controls sticky chips.
The optimal cutting parameters vary depending on the workpiece hardness and operation type:
- For General Steel Turnings: Recommended cutting speed ($V_c$) ranges from 150 to 280 m/min, with a feed rate ($f$) of 0.15 to 0.45 mm/rev.
- For Stainless Steel Finishing: Recommended cutting speed ($V_c$) is 120 to 200 m/min, with a feed rate ($f$) of 0.10 to 0.25 mm/rev.Always adjust parameters based on early wear patterns: increase $V_c$ if built-up edge occurs, or reduce $V_c$ if severe flank wear is observed.
